Output 6152becb4c7202ea9d046441779c252a9133ebce96d759b36b8cfa3544373338:19

value
3255585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afcfd3b05c5cfad9998a99533a90a02bcb547136 OP_EQUAL
address
3Hid9BSseWvzehwfkkykHve8JRagyn3uCc
transaction
6152becb4c7202ea9d046441779c252a9133ebce96d759b36b8cfa3544373338
spent
false

3 Sat Ranges